STEVAL-MKI100V1
MEMS demonstration board based on the LPY4150AL
(dual-axis pitch and yaw ±1500 dps analog gyroscope)
Data brief
Features
■ Two working modes:
– analog (AWM)
– digital (DWM)
■ RoHS compliant
Description
The STEVAL-MKI100V1 is a demonstration board
designed to provide the user with a complete,
ready-to-use platform for demonstration of the
LPR4150AL product family.
The kit includes a sensing element and an IC
interface capable of translating information from
the sensing element into a measured signal that
can be used for external applications.
In addition to the MEMS sensor, the
demonstration board uses an ST7 microcontroller
which functions as a bridge between the sensor
and the PC. This makes it possible to download
the graphical user interface (GUI) from the
website or to use dedicated software routines for
customized applications.
The STEVAL-MKI100V1 demonstration board has
been designed for use in two working modes:
analog and digital.
In analog working mode (AWM), the
microcontroller on the board is disabled and the
analog outputs of the device are available to the
user on a dedicated connector. This is the default
working mode when the power supply is applied
either through the USB connector or through the
supply connector.
In digital working mode (DWM), the
microcontroller on the board is enabled and it
allows the user to digitally acquire the output
signals of the device, to see them on the PC
through the dedicated GUI, and to control the
control pins of the device.
